Connector of LED lamp keyboard switch
Technical Field
The utility model belongs to the technical field of mechanical keyboard switches, and particularly relates to a connector of an LED lamp keyboard switch.
Background
A mechanical keyboard is a common keyboard, and each key has a separate switch to control the closing. The mechanical keyboard is always a representative of a high-end product and is popular with more and more computer users and game players, but with the market proposing higher and higher requirements on comfort, hand feeling and quality of using a computer, the mechanical keyboard needs to be continuously improved and optimized so as to meet the requirements of the computer users and the game players.
In a conventional mechanical keyboard switch of an LED lamp (the LED is known as a Light Emitting Diode in the chinese language), pins of the LED lamp are electrically connected to a PCB (the PCB is known as a Printed Circuit Board in the english language), and the keyboard switch and the LED lamp must be detached for replacement or maintenance, which is troublesome and time-consuming.

Example 1
Referring to fig. 1 to 6, a connector of an LED lamp keyboard switch includes a switch main body 10, an LED lamp 2, a circuit board 5 and a connector 7, the switch main body 10 includes a key cap 1, a button 3 and a fixing plate 4, the LED lamp 2 is provided with four electrical pins 21, the circuit board 5 is provided with a through hole 51 for installing and fixing the connector 7, the connector 7 is an LED lamp plug seat, the connector 7 includes a plastic fixing body 71 and at least two metal contact pieces 72 disposed on the plastic fixing body 71, the metal contact pieces 72 are even number and are arranged and fixed on the plastic fixing body 71 at equal intervals, the plastic fixing body 71 includes a first step portion 711 and a second step portion 712, the first step portion 711 and the second step portion 712 form a two-layer stepped plastic fixing body 71, the stepped arrangement is convenient, the length of the first step portion 711 is equal to the length of the second step portion 712, the width of the first step 711 is larger than that of the second step 712, the plastic fixing body 71 is positioned on the circuit board 5 in the horizontal and vertical directions, the shape of the through hole 51 is set corresponding to the shape of the first step 711, and the first step 711 is inserted into the through hole 51 of the circuit board 5 to fix the connector on the circuit board 5.
The metal contact piece 72 of the connector 7 is provided with an external connection part 723, a fixing part 721 and an internal connection part 722, the external connection part 723 and the internal connection part 721 are arranged on two sides of the fixing part 721 in an extending manner, the internal connection part 722 is accommodated in the first step part 711, the fixing part 721 is mounted and fixed on the second step part 712, and the external connection part 723 extends out of the second step part 712. The metal contact pieces 72 are provided in four corresponding to the four power pins 21, the middle two metal contact pieces 72 are adjacently provided at the middle position of one side of the first stepped portion 711, and the two metal contact pieces 72 at both sides are provided at both ends of the other side of the first stepped portion 711. The reason why the four metal contact pieces 72 are not disposed on the same side of the plastic fixing body 71 is to reduce uneven stress on the heated product of the plastic fixing body 71 when the external electrical connection portion 723 and the circuit board 5 are subjected to surface mount welding, so that the four metal contact pieces 72 are easily warped or deformed, and the connection between the connector 7 and the circuit board is unstable. The four metal contact pieces 72 are distributed on both sides of the plastic fixing body 71, so that the connector 7 and the circuit board 5 can be combined more stably and are not easy to warp or deform.
The first step 711 of the plastic fixing member 71 has a receiving space 716 for receiving the internal electric connection part 722 and a first opening 715 for inserting the electric connection pin 21, and the first opening 715 is communicated with the receiving space 716. The second stepped portion 712 is provided with an i-shaped portion 713 fixedly coupled to the fixing portion 721 and a second opening 717 through which the internal electric connection portion 722 is inserted. The second opening portion 717 of the second stepped portion 712 communicates with the accommodation space portion 716 of the first stepped portion 711, that is: the first opening 715, the accommodating space 716 and the second opening 717 are communicated with each other, and since the first opening 715 is mainly used for inserting the power receiving pin 21 and the internal power receiving part 722 is finally placed in the accommodating space 716 by being inserted into the second opening 717, the size of the accommodating space 716 is the same as that of the second opening 717, and the size of the first opening 715 is smaller than that of the second opening 717.
The fixing portion 721 of the metal contact sheet 72 includes a top wall portion 7211 and side wall portions 7212 bent and extended vertically in the same direction from both sides of the top wall portion 7211, barbs 7213 are provided on the outer sides of the side wall portions, and an external electrical connection portion 723 and an internal electrical connection portion 722 are protruded on the same side of the fixing portion 721, so that a gap 7214 is formed between the both side wall portions. The internal electrical connection portions 722 of the metal contact pieces 72 extend from the side wall portions 7212 on both sides of one end of the fixing portion 721 to the same side and are bent at the free ends toward the top wall portion 7211 to form elastic electrical connection portions 724, the two elastic electrical connection portions 724 are bent in an arc shape and are in a clamping state of being elastically abutted relatively, and the electrical connection pins 21 of the LED lamp 2 are inserted into the two abutted elastic electrical connection portions 724 for electrical connection. The external connection portion 723 of the metal contact piece 72 extends from both side wall portions of the other end of the fixing portion 721 to the same side and is bent at a free end to form a flat patch connection portion 725, and the patch connection portion 725 is parallel to the top wall portion 7211 of the fixing portion 721. When the first step portion 711 of the connector 7 is inserted into the through hole 51 of the circuit board 5, the patch connection portion 725 is patch-soldered to the circuit board 5 to form an electrical connection. The height of the external electric connection part 723 is smaller than that of the internal electric connection part 722, the height of the side wall part 7212 is smaller than that of the external electric connection part 723, so that the internal electric connection part 722 is completely accommodated in the communicated accommodating space part 716 and the second opening part 717, the plane of the patch electric connection part 725 of the external electric connection part 723 and the contact surface of the second step part 712 and the circuit board are on the same plane, the external electric connection part 723 is completely attached to the circuit board 5, patch welding of the external electric connection part 723 and the circuit board 5 is facilitated, and a good electric connection effect is achieved.
A gap 714 is formed between the i-shaped portions 713 of the second step portion 712, the sidewall portions 7212 are press-fitted into the gap 714, the i-shaped portions 713 are press-fitted into the notches 7214 of the fixing portions 721, and the barbs 7213 on both sides of the sidewall portions 7212 are press-fitted into the gap 714 to be engaged with the wall surface of the gap 714, so that the metal contact piece 72 is stably mounted on the plastic fixing body 71. According to the utility model, the LED lamp 2 and the connector 7 are connected by plugging and unplugging, so that the LED lamp 2 and the connector 7 are easier to mount and dismount, the LED lamp is convenient to replace or maintain, the structure is compact, and the operation is simple.
